php怎么随机输出十个数
时间 : 2023-02-27 15:40:02声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

PHP是一种强大的服务器端语言,它可以实现很多种功能,比如随机输出十个数。本文将详细介绍PHP怎么随机输出十个数的方法。

首先,要用PHP随机输出十个数,需要使用php的rand()函数。该函数能够生成任意范围内的随机数。其格式如下:

rand(n,m),其中n是任意整数,m是任意整数,返回的可能的随机数从n到m之间。

接下来,开始编写PHP代码:

1、首先声明一个用来储存十个随机数的数组,使用php的Array()函数初始化它:

$Arr=array();

2、把第一步声明的数组用for循环填充十次,循环中width表示要循环的次数,每次循环时使用rand()函数添加一个随机数到数组$Arr中,本实验中范围设置为0~99:

for ($i = 0; $i < 10; $i++) {

$num = rand(0,99);

$Arr[] = $num;

}

3、打印出数组$Arr中的十个随机数,可以用echo或者print_r函数:

echo '随机数:';

foreach ($Arr as $num) {

echo $num.' ';

}

上面就是用PHP语言如何随机输出十个数的过程,结束了这一小段代码,就可以实现一次随机输出十个数了。

另外,也可以使用php的扩展库来实现随机数生成,比如mt_rand()或者random_int()等函数,以及可以从文件当中读取随机数的方法,等等。它们都能更简单地实现PHP随机输出十个数的功能。

总的来说,用PHP语言实现随机输出十个数并不困难,只要学会使用rand()函数,就可以很容易地实现这一功能。

PHP是一种非常流行的编程语言,它可以用来解决一些简单的开发任务,也可以用来实现复杂的网络应用程序,例如电商网站、论坛网站和留言板等等。PHP内置了一些常用的函数,比如随机输出十个数函数rand(),它可以帮助我们轻松实现随机输出十个数的功能:

1.首先,在php代码中引入rand()函数,通过include()、require()函数即可:

include "rand.php";

2.然后,就可以用rand()函数进行输出:

echo rand(1, 10); // 随机输出1到10之间的一个数字

3.可以利用循环实现随机输出十个数字:

for($i = 0; $i < 10; $i++) {

$num = rand(1, 10);

echo $num, " ";

}

4.如果要求随机输出的数字不能重复,则可以定义一个空的数组,然后,将得到的随机数字通过in_array()函数进行校验,如果不存在,则将其放入到空数组中,实现不重复的效果:

$nums = array(); // 定义空的数组

for($i = 0; count($nums) < 10; $i++) {

$num = rand(1, 10);

if(!in_array($num, $nums)) {

$nums[] = $num;

echo $num . " ";

}

}

通过以上步骤,就可以轻松实现PHP随机输出十个数字的功能了!它不仅可以节约开发者的编写时间,而且提高了程序的灵活性和可扩展性,是一款非常实用的PHP函数!